3 Motivation EDI remains the dominant B2B Messaging standard EDI adoption growing at 5% - 10% Y/Y increase Emerging standards like EDIINT prolonging EDI project lifecycle Provide a comprehensive B2B Gateway/Platform Strategically important to deliver seamlessly integrated EDI capabilities as a part of BizTalk Microsoft Confidential

4 Solution Highlights Comprehensive solution targeted to the needs of ‘General Industry’, Retail and Healthcare industry segment Drummond Certified (under process) AS2 Solution Upgrade support from BizTalk 2004 and 2006 EDI Adapters BizTalk HIPAA Accelerator 3.0 and 3.3 Available today for your projects Microsoft Confidential

7 EDI Processing Scenarios Interchange Processing (Incoming EDI - Receive Side Processing): Transaction Set XML Processing: AKA De-batching Interchange XML Processing: Preserve Batch Structure Variant includes – dropping invalid Transaction Set Splitting Transaction Set XML Processing: Create ‘multiple’ or sub document Transaction Set XML Interchange Generation (Outgoing EDI - Send Side Processing): Batched/Scheduled release: Accumulates Transaction Sets Direct release: Transaction Set released on generation Partner Configuration: Party specific settings ‘Guest’ Party configuration and ‘Home Org’/Default Envelope options. 8 Feature Set – EDI Runtime support X12 and EDIFACT support Latest Encoding rules supported: X12 5 and EDIFACT-ISO9735 v4.1 Char set support includes: X12 – Basic, Ex and Unicode; EDIFACT – UNOA to UNOK, UNOX & UNOY; and KEDIFACT Optional EDI validation and duplicate detection. Envelope Information available in all Interchange Receive processing options. Batching Inbound: Configurable to preserve Interchange XML structure and split as Transaction Set XML Outbound: release algorithm based of schedule and count Transport Out of box integration with various Protocol and LOB Adapters. 9 Design Time XML Tools – Schema Editor Extensions 8K+ Transaction Set Definitions as XSD : X12, EDIFACT, UCS*, VICS* and EANCOM* Upgrade Tools (EDI/HIPAA Adapter and MapText-to-XSD) * Support targeted for Beta 2 Operations Partner Agreement Manager: captures partner contact, runtime/enveloping information. Batch Status, Transaction Set, Interchange/ACK Reporting and KPI Reports EDI Deployment Wizard Feature Set - continued Microsoft Confidential

10 EDIINT - AS2 Support Drummond Interoperability Certification Solution is payload agnostic Non Repudiation of Receipts: stores messages/MDN in Native/Wire format. Microsoft Confidential
